    The Texas & Pacific (T&P) Sunshine Special is leaving Fort Worth, Texas on its inaugural run. The train will run from Texas points to New York City, New York and Washington D. C. Riding inside a deluxe passenger car, left to right, are C. G. Hayes (seated), James A. McCaul, Mayor Roscoe L. Carnrike, L. C. Porter, William Holden, Homer Covey, James R. Record, and R. E. Harding (seated). As part of the ceremony, Mayor Carnrike, of Fort Worth, Texas, is presenting a letter to Mr. Hayes. Mr. Hayes is the vice president in charge of traffic. Published in the Fort Worth Star-Telegram evening edition, evening edition, July 8, 1946.
